Based on a high impact factor, let’s check out some of the best journals for engineers!
1. Engineering Science and Technology, an International Journal
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/engineering-science-technology.jpg)
The Engineering Science and Technology (JESTECH) is an international journal that is published quarterly. It is a peer-reviewed journal that publishes original articles and not the ones that are already published.
The research focus of this journal lies in the field of engineering as well as applied sciences. The main themes or subjects that this journal includes are Electrical Engineering, Computer Science Engineering, Electronics Engineering, Civil and Mechanical Engineering, Material and Metallurgical Engineering and other topics within these broad subjects.
The publishing service to this journal is given by Elsevier B.V. on behalf of Karabuk University. Hence, the process of peer reviewing comes under the responsibility of Karabuk University.
The journal publishes papers on high-quality experiments as well as theoretical papers. However, the paper needs to be unique with no prior publication in any other platform.
The Source Normalized Impact Per Paper is 2.018. Hence, the journal holds high credibility in the field.
2. European Journal of Computational Mechanics
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/european-journal-computational-mechanics.jpg)
European Journal of Computational Mechanics
The European Journal of Computational Mechanics is a mechanical engineering journal that publishes six issues every year. The journal aims to publish innovative research and findings related to methodologies of computational modeling.
The publication of this journal started in 2006. It publishes research studies related to numerical methods as well as their application to simulations of problems related to engineering in materials, structures, fluids, and solids.
It also presents innovative solutions and applications to complex problems that arise in mechanical engineering. Overall, the journal aims to promote interactions within modeling approaches in order to apply them to various areas.
You can also publish review articles about new and upcoming topics related to computational mechanics. The journal is published by Taylor & Francis so the credibility can be highly trusted.
However, the articles in the journal solely have the thoughts and findings of the researchers and Taylor & Francis do not take responsibility for them. Nevertheless, the journal can be a trusted one for research related to Computational Mechanics in Mechanical Engineering.
3. The Journal for Engineering Education
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/Journal_of_Engineering_Education.jpg)
Journal for Engineering Education
The Research Journal for Engineering Education (JEE) is published by Wiley Online Library. It aims to promote knowledge and scholarly research in the field of engineering education.
It focuses on multiple research areas within the five broad areas. The first area is the engineering assessments that cover the topics related to assessment instruments, metrics, and methods.
Second, it includes engineering diversity and inclusiveness that covers the behavioral aspects of engineering and its contribution to products and processes. Third, topics related to engineering learning systems including institutional practices as well as instructional cultures are covered.
Fourth, learning mechanisms in engineering that includes topics related to how learners can develop competencies and knowledge can be seen. Lastly, various engineering epistemologies can be included like what engineering knowledge and thinking comprise of.
Hence, it can be considered a reliable journal for getting acquainted with or publishing topics that cover engineering education in a profound way.
4. IEEE Engineering Journal
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/Ieee_journal.jpg)
The Institute of Electrical and Electronics Engineers/Wikimedia Commons
The IEEE engineering journal is published by the world’s largest organization for technical advancement. The journal aims to publish innovative research related to engineering technology so as to inspire the world and make it more comfortable for everyone.
IEEE offers a range of high-quality publications to facilitate the exchange of information and technical knowledge amongst technology enthusiasts and professionals.
The IEEE Xplore Digital Library archives all the interesting research publications that can be of interest to engineering and technology enthusiasts.
It is a trustworthy name so you can definitely trust the publications of this journal.
5. Energy, Science & Engineering
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/Energy_Science___Engineering.jpg)
Energy, Science & Engineering
The Energy, Science & Engineering is a peer-reviewed journal published in collaboration with Wiley Online and Society of Chemical Industry (SCI). As the name suggests, it focuses on research related to energy supply and its use.
With the help of innovative research, the journal aims to inspire people around the world to find innovative solutions to deal with the energy challenges that are faced by people in the 21st century.
It also wants to facilitate collaborative research between engineers, scientists, and researchers globally by reaching out to a wider audience.
It is a multidisciplinary journal that not only appeals to researchers and professionals in the academia but also people working with the government, policymakers, economists, etc.
The topics in the journal range from energy systems, fossil fuels, energy policy, nuclear energy to impact of electricity, heat, and fuels on the environment, economic policies, planning and legislation on energy and much more.
6. SAE International Journal of Engines
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/sae_logo.png)
SAE International
The SAE International Journal of Engines aims to publish scholarly research on internal combustion and engine science in the field of engineering. The journal wants to become a trusted source for researchers as well as engineers in the field of engine development.
It publishes technical articles and reports that are bound to have a long-term impact on the development and design of engines.
It is a peer-review journal and is recognized internationally so you can trust the research articles and research papers published in the journal.
The main themes of this journal are engine combustion and emissions, engine design and analysis, engine durability and wear, engine efficiency, engine noise, vibration, and harshness. However, the articles are not just limited to these themes.
The SAE International Journal of Engines has also recently partnered with Publons to expand its horizons. The journal serves as an important source for mechanical engineers interested in engines.
7. Advanced Materials
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/advanced-materials.jpg)
Advanced Materials
Advanced Materials is a journal published by Wiley Online Library. It has been publishing high-quality research articles, top-quality reviews, and reports related to Material Sciences for more than thirty years.
It targets chemists, physicists, metallurgists, ceramicists, engineers, and material scientists. The journal is considered inter-disciplinary and has recently been spectacular in its performance.
It has a new and improved impact factor of 21.95, significantly increasing its value. Its major themes include nanotechnology, superconductors, photovoltaics, solar cells, lasers, sensors, thermoelectric, batteries, nanomaterials, diamond, nanoparticles, nanowires, and much more.
The journal aims to publish articles and cutting-edge research that would benefit scholars, academicians, and students who are interested in enhancing their knowledge in this field. They can also publish their research in this journal to reach out to a wide audience.
8. Nature Nanotechnology
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/nature-nanotechnology-journal.png)
Nature Nanotechnology
Nature Nanotechnology is a journal published every month and has research papers from scientists and researchers in the field of nanotechnology and nanoscience. The journal has a team of professional editors who work full-time and make all the decisions regarding the publications.
The main themes covered by this journal are the production and characterization of structures, cisterns, and designs that allow the control and manipulation of materials and other similar topics.
The journal aims to promote an exchange of ideas between engineers, material scientists, biomedical researchers, chemists, physicists and other researchers interested in this field.
The journal publishes many different types of content, including letters, reviews, articles, perspectives, news and views, commentaries, correspondence, and books & arts. All types of content need to be accepted by the editors to get approval.
Hence, the quality of its publications cannot be contested. It serves as a useful journal for everyone interested in reading about the latest happenings in the field of nanotechnology.
9. Cement and Concrete Research
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/cement-concrete-research.jpg)
Cement and Concrete Research
Cement and Concrete Research is a journal published by Elsevier . It aims to publish all the latest research on concrete, cement, cement composites, and all the materials incorporated in cement.
The journal has also partnered with Heliyon, another journal published by Elsevier. Cement and concrete research have an impact factor of 5.430. Therefore, it can be considered a trustworthy journal in civil engineering.
If you would like to learn about cement and concrete research in detail, this journal would be ideal for you. Moreover, publishing your own research in the journal is also quite easy.
All you need to do is follow the referencing and other guidelines required to publish an article in this journal.
Once you ensure that your research follows the themes stated in the journal, you can publish your paper by submitting it online. After reviewing, you will be notified when your paper is published.
Meanwhile, you can even track the progress of the paper. Hence, it is perfect for everyone who is in this field of research.
10. Advanced Science
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/advancedsciencecover11.jpg)
Advanced Science
Advanced Science is published by Wiley Online Journal. It is an open access journal that covers applied as well as fundamental research in physics, chemistry, material science, life science, medical science, and engineering.
The articles published in the journal are of the highest quality because they go through considerable scrutiny before publication. It targets material scientists, biologists, engineers, physicists, and chemists.
The journal represents a fair selection process for its research paper for publication. So, you can trust the quality of the research.
11. Chemical Communications
![best websites for engineering research papers best websites for engineering research papers](https://images.interestingengineering.com/images/DECEMBER/chemcomm.jpg)
Chemical Communications, or ChemComm is one of the fastest growing publishers that offer all the latest information on new research in the area of chemical communications.
It publishes at least 100 issues annually, covering all the major news and areas within the subject.
It also offers the authors a choice to opt for either a single-blind or a double-blind peer review. It has an impact factor of 6.290.
Hence, the papers published in the journal can be relied upon completely. If you are interested in the world of chemistry, this journal can be your go-to place.

Whether you are writing a thesis , dissertation, or research paper it is a key task to survey prior literature and research findings. More likely than not, you will be looking for trusted resources, most likely peer-reviewed research articles.
Academic research databases make it easy to locate the literature you are looking for. We have compiled the top list of trusted academic resources to help you get started with your research:
Scopus is one of the two big commercial, bibliographic databases that cover scholarly literature from almost any discipline. Besides searching for research articles, Scopus also provides academic journal rankings, author profiles, and an h-index calculator .
- Coverage: 90.6 million core records
- References: N/A
- Discipline: Multidisciplinary
- Access options: Limited free preview, full access by institutional subscription only
- Provider: Elsevier
![best websites for engineering research papers Search interface of Scopus](https://cdn.paperpile.com/guides/img/scopus-academic-research-database-700x383.png)
Web of Science also known as Web of Knowledge is the second big bibliographic database. Usually, academic institutions provide either access to Web of Science or Scopus on their campus network for free.
- Coverage: approx. 100 million items
- References: 1.4 billion
- Access options: institutional subscription only
- Provider: Clarivate (formerly Thomson Reuters)
![best websites for engineering research papers Web of Science landing page](https://cdn.paperpile.com/guides/img/web-of-science-academic-research-database-700x373.png)
PubMed is the number one resource for anyone looking for literature in medicine or biological sciences. PubMed stores abstracts and bibliographic details of more than 30 million papers and provides full text links to the publisher sites or links to the free PDF on PubMed Central (PMC) .
- Coverage: approx. 35 million items
- Discipline: Medicine and Biological Sciences
- Access options: free
- Provider: NIH
![best websites for engineering research papers Search interface of PubMed](https://cdn.paperpile.com/guides/img/pubmed-academic-research-database-700x337.png)
For education sciences, ERIC is the number one destination. ERIC stands for Education Resources Information Center, and is a database that specifically hosts education-related literature.
- Coverage: approx. 1.6 million items
- Discipline: Education
- Provider: U.S. Department of Education
![best websites for engineering research papers Search interface of ERIC academic database](https://cdn.paperpile.com/guides/img/eric-academic-research-database-700x315.png)
IEEE Xplore is the leading academic database in the field of engineering and computer science. It's not only journal articles, but also conference papers, standards and books that can be search for.
- Coverage: approx. 6 million items
- Discipline: Engineering
- Provider: IEEE (Institute of Electrical and Electronics Engineers)
![best websites for engineering research papers Search interface of IEEE Xplore](https://cdn.paperpile.com/guides/img/ieee-xplore-academic-research-database-700x259.png)
ScienceDirect is the gateway to the millions of academic articles published by Elsevier, 1.4 million of which are open access. Journals and books can be searched via a single interface.
- Coverage: approx. 19.5 million items
![best websites for engineering research papers Search interface of ScienceDirect](https://cdn.paperpile.com/guides/img/science-direct-academic-research-database-700x400.png)
The DOAJ is an open-access academic database that can be accessed and searched for free.
- Coverage: over 8 million records
- Provider: DOAJ
![best websites for engineering research papers Search interface of DOAJ database](https://cdn.paperpile.com/guides/img/doaj-academic-research-database-700x390.png)
JSTOR is another great resource to find research papers. Any article published before 1924 in the United States is available for free and JSTOR also offers scholarships for independent researchers.
- Coverage: more than 12 million items
- Provider: ITHAKA
![best websites for engineering research papers Search interface of JSTOR](https://cdn.paperpile.com/guides/img/jstor-academic-research-database-700x392.png)

The Top Academic Journals for Engineers
Read a summary or generate practice questions using the INOMICS AI tool
Academic journals are a place for researchers to read the latest research findings, publish their own works, and to comment on and discuss various scholarly topics. They are usually periodic publications that are peer-reviewed and focus on specific topics such as nanotechnology or material science. In the engineering field alone, there are numerous scientific journals dedicated to specific disciplines such as mechanical engineering, civil engineering, and chemical engineering.
Check out our engineering job listings
1. Procedia Engineering
Procedia Engineering was first launched in 2009 and publishes open access collections of conference proceedings. The journal covers a variety of engineering topics including chemical, mechanical, civil, and aerospace, and is available for the international audience. Since it is an electronic journal, it allows conference delegates to publish in a timely manner and has a wide online circulation via Science Direct to allow for maximum exposure.
Researchers interested in publishing in Procedia Engineering should have a paper about current engineering topics that is also relevant to an international audience. Additionally, official templates in Latex and Microsoft Word formats are available to help speed up the publication process. Accepted articles can be published online within six weeks of acceptance.
2. International Journal of Heat and Mass Transfer
This journal publishes papers about heat and mass transfer research, which deals with the movement of fluid particles and can be categorised into mechanical and chemical engineering. The goal of these research papers is to increase our understanding of heat and mass transfer processes via different types of surfaces as well as how these properties apply to engineering problems.
To be accepted for publication, research papers should contain original research that is analytical and experimental, and applies to engineering problems. Some sample topics include new measuring methods for transport property data, environmental applications of heat and mass transfer, and energy engineering.
3. Rock Mechanics and Rock Engineering
Rock mechanics deals with the mechanical behaviour of rocks and their reactions to the surrounding physical environment. This journal covers topics related to rock mechanics research and engineering geology. Research papers containing field research and testing methods, computation and analysis of observed data, and structural behaviour of rocks can be submitted for publication.
Additionally, the paper should contain descriptions that bridge the gap between scientific knowledge and practical applications for rock engineering purposes. Specific topics of interest include the design and construction of underground structures, dam foundations, rock slope stability research, as well as large-scale mining and tunneling projects.
4. Nature Nanotechnology
Nanotechnology is an interdisciplinary branch of science dealing with the manipulation of materials on an atomic scale. This journal is aimed towards researchers working in this field to connect and contribute to the overall advancement of nanotechnology. It helps chemists, physicists, material scientists, engineers, and other researchers to share their ideas on the latest developments in nanotechnology research.
Accepted research papers should contain information on the design and characterization of nanostructures, devices that manipulate and control atomic and macromolecular levels, and computational models. Additionally, the journal also publishes news and research highlights from other academic journals along with review articles, commentaries, and book reviews. Some specific research areas include carbon nanotubes and fullerenes, molecular machines and motors, nanofluidics, nanomagnetism, nanomedicine, nanoparticles, quantum information and more.
5. Powder Technology
This is a journal that focuses on the science of particulate systems both wet and dry. Research papers containing the formation, characterisation, and limitations of particulate solids systems can be submitted for publication.
Additionally, there are no limitations on the exact size of the particles. They can be as little as on a nanoscale level and as big as mined or quarried rock-sized materials. Some former topics published by the journal include the formation of particles by precipitation, the handling and processing operations, delivery of particulate products to the body, and applications of particles in chemicals, foods, pigments, and functional materials.
6. Langmuir
Langmuir is a non-dimensionally homogeneous unit of measurement dealing with the amount of exposure to a surface. This journal, which is appropriately named after the Langmuir unit, publishes research papers on colloids, surfactants, dispersants, emulsions, and other interface-related topics of materials. These materials can be small and large and include nanomaterials, gels, liquid crystals, and polymers.
To be accepted for publication, a paper must focus on the science of materials where the interface dominates the structure and function of the overall product. The research results should also advance our understanding of interfaces in topics such as the surface chemistry of colloids, bio-interfaces, charge transfer at interfaces and more. Applications of various devices such as sensors and photonic crystals are also included in its scope of publication.
7. Building And Environment
This journal is designed for the international audience and publishes original research papers as well as review articles on technology and research related to the built environment. Specifically, tools used in building science, building design, building operation systems, and environmental performance of buildings are all part of the scope of this journal.
To be accepted for publication, research articles should contain new knowledge that has been verified through quantitative processes and careful analysis. Topics covered should include smart technologies for high-performance buildings and cities, building performance in visual, acoustic, and thermal areas, decision-making tools, and ways to lower environmental impacts.
![](http://mangareview.fun/777/templates/cheerup/res/banner1.gif)
8. Coastal Engineering
This is another journal intended for the international audience. Specifically, it is for engineers who work near oceans and coasts where unique solutions are needed to deal with coastal geography and weather patterns. Research papers containing original studies and experiments on scientific advancements in topics such as harbour engineering, wave and current studies, estuary hydraulics, and offshore structures can be submitted for publication. Additionally, papers containing mathematical models and ideas related to the construction of structures as well as mitigating environmental problems can also be submitted. All research papers should have one or more paragraphs related to the engineering applications of the main topic.
9. Applied Energy
This journal provides a place for researchers to share information on the latest research and developments related to energy. Technologies such as energy conversion, energy conservation, optimisation of resources for energy use, and sustainable energy systems are all part of the scope covered in this journal.
To be considered for publication, the paper should fill the gap between the research on the technology and its implementation in real-life applications. Solutions to solving modelling problems, pollution problems, energy conservation problems, and climate change problems can also be submitted for publication.
10. Progress in Quantum Electronics
The study of quantum mechanics is a branch of physics that works with matter on the smallest scale. Quantum electronics is a sub-branch of quantum mechanics as it only deals with the study of electrons in matter, which is a source of electricity. It is the subject of focus for this journal, which brings together international researchers specialising in quantum electronics and their applications in everyday technologies.
Papers containing both the theoretical and experimental aspects of quantum electronics can be submitted for publication. These papers should contribute to the advancement of quantum electronics engineering and can also contain bio or nanotechnology-related works.

What is a Library Database?
Library databases are online collections of resources and can include a variety of formats as well as levels of quality. There are general databases such as the Quick Search and discipline specific databases such as IEEE Xplore.
General databases cover most subjects and index a variety of publications including scholarly (or peer-reviewed) journals, newspapers, and magazines. Subject specific databases specialize in a subject area and tend to include scholarly journals and books.
You may need to find specific types of sources, such as patents, standards, or conference proceedings. Certain databases focus on the type of resource, as well as they discipline.
Engineering Resources
Engineers regularly consult several different types of information sources, as these sources have different qualities and uses. The best sources to consult will depend on your information need. Employers value employees who know which sources to consult for a particular information need, and how to find those sources efficiently.
Engineers share their research findings primarily through journal articles and conference papers , but also through technical reports , patents , standards , websites , trade publications , and dissertations and theses .
Journal articles and conference papers are especially important because:
- These publications contain research results that establish new facts and move the discipline forward.
- These are original research.
- These publications contain the most current research.
- Information in most journals has undergone a peer-review process to help ensure accuracy and reliability. Some conference papers are also peer-reviewed.

What is a research paper?
A research paper is a type of academic writing that provides an in-depth analysis, evaluation, or interpretation of a single topic, based on empirical evidence. Research papers are similar to analytical essays, except that research papers emphasize the use of statistical data and preexisting research, along with a strict code for citations.
Research papers are a bedrock of modern science and the most effective way to share information across a wide network. However, most people are familiar with research papers from school; college courses often use them to test a student’s knowledge of a particular area or their research skills in general.
Considering their gravity, research papers favor formal, even bland language that strips the writing of any bias. Researchers state their findings plainly and with corresponding evidence so that other researchers can consequently use the paper in their own research.
Keep in mind that writing a research paper is different from writing a research proposal . Essentially, research proposals are to acquire the funding needed to get the data to write a research paper.
How long should a research paper be?
The length of a research paper depends on the topic or assignment. Typically, research papers run around 4,000–6,000 words, but it’s common to see short papers around 2,000 words or long papers over 10,000 words.
If you’re writing a paper for school, the recommended length should be provided in the assignment. Otherwise, let your topic dictate the length: Complicated topics or extensive research will require more explanation.
How to write a research paper in 9 steps
Below is a step-by-step guide to writing a research paper, catered specifically for students rather than professional researchers. While some steps may not apply to your particular assignment, think of this as more of a general guideline to keep you on track.
1 Understand the assignment
For some of you this goes without saying, but you might be surprised at how many students start a research paper without even reading the assignment guidelines.
So your first step should be to review the assignment and carefully read the writing prompt. Specifically, look for technical requirements such as length , formatting requirements (single- vs. double-spacing, indentations, etc.) and citation style . Also pay attention to the particulars, such as whether or not you need to write an abstract or include a cover page.
Once you understand the assignment, the next steps in how to write a research paper follow the usual writing process , more or less. There are some extra steps involved because research papers have extra rules, but the gist of the writing process is the same.
2 Choose your topic
In open-ended assignments, the student must choose their own topic. While it may seem simple enough, choosing a topic is actually the most important decision you’ll make in writing a research paper, since it determines everything that follows.
Your top priority in how to choose a research paper topic is whether it will provide enough content and substance for an entire research paper. You’ll want to choose a topic with enough data and complexity to enable a rich discussion. However, you also want to avoid general topics and instead stick with topics specific enough that you can cover all the relevant information without cutting too much.
3 Gather preliminary research
The sooner you start researching, the better—after all, it’s called a research paper for a reason.
To refine your topic and prepare your thesis statement, find out what research is available for your topic as soon as possible. Early research can help dispel any misconceptions you have about the topic and reveal the best paths and approaches to find more material.
Typically, you can find sources either online or in a library. If you’re searching online, make sure you use credible sources like science journals or academic papers. Some search engines—mentioned below in the Tools and resources section—allow you to browse only accredited sources and academic databases.
Keep in mind the difference between primary and secondary sources as you search. Primary sources are firsthand accounts, like published articles or autobiographies; secondary sources are more removed, like critical reviews or secondhand biographies.
When gathering your research, it’s better to skim sources instead of reading each potential source fully. If a source seems useful, set it aside to give it a full read later. Otherwise, you’ll be stuck poring over sources that you ultimately won’t use, and that time could be better spent finding a worthwhile source.
Sometimes you’re required to submit a literature review , which explains your sources and presents them to an authority for confirmation. Even if no literature review is required, it’s still helpful to compile an early list of potential sources—you’ll be glad you did later.
4 Write a thesis statement
Using what you found in your preliminary research, write a thesis statement that succinctly summarizes what your research paper will be about. This is usually the first sentence in your paper, making it your reader’s introduction to the topic.
A thesis statement is the best answer for how to start a research paper. Aside from preparing your reader, the thesis statement also makes it easier for other researchers to assess whether or not your paper is useful to them for their own research. Likewise, you should read the thesis statements of other research papers to decide how useful they are to you.
A good thesis statement mentions all the important parts of the discussion without disclosing too many of the details. If you’re having trouble putting it into words, try to phrase your topic as a question and then answer it .
For example, if your research paper topic is about separating students with ADHD from other students, you’d first ask yourself, “Does separating students with ADHD improve their learning?” The answer—based on your preliminary research—is a good basis for your thesis statement.
5 Determine supporting evidence
At this stage of how to write an academic research paper, it’s time to knuckle down and do the actual research. Here’s when you go through all the sources you collected earlier and find the specific information you’d like to use in your paper.
Normally, you find your supporting evidence by reading each source and taking notes. Isolate only the information that’s directly relevant to your topic; don’t bog down your paper with tangents or unnecessary context, however interesting they may be. And always write down page numbers , not only for you to find the information later, but also because you’ll need them for your citations.
Aside from highlighting text and writing notes, another common tactic is to use bibliography cards . These are simple index cards with a fact or direct quotation on one side and the bibliographical information (source citation, page numbers, subtopic category) on the other. While bibliography cards are not necessary, some students find them useful for staying organized, especially when it’s time to write an outline.
6 Write a research paper outline
A lot of students want to know how to write a research paper outline. More than informal essays, research papers require a methodical and systematic structure to make sure all issues are addressed, and that makes outlines especially important.
First make a list of all the important categories and subtopics you need to cover—an outline for your outline! Consider all the information you gathered when compiling your supporting evidence and ask yourself what the best way to separate and categorize everything is.
Once you have a list of what you want to talk about, consider the best order to present the information. Which subtopics are related and should go next to each other? Are there any subtopics that don’t make sense if they’re presented out of sequence? If your information is fairly straightforward, feel free to take a chronological approach and present the information in the order it happened.
Because research papers can get complicated, consider breaking your outline into paragraphs. For starters, this helps you stay organized if you have a lot of information to cover. Moreover, it gives you greater control over the flow and direction of the research paper. It’s always better to fix structural problems in the outline phase than later after everything’s already been written.
Don’t forget to include your supporting evidence in the outline as well. Chances are you’ll have a lot you want to include, so putting it in your outline helps prevent some things from falling through the cracks.
7 Write the first draft
Once your outline is finished, it’s time to start actually writing your research paper. This is by far the longest and most involved step, but if you’ve properly prepared your sources and written a thorough outline, everything should run smoothly.
If you don’t know how to write an introduction for a research paper, the beginning can be difficult. That’s why writing your thesis statement beforehand is crucial. Open with your thesis statement and then fill out the rest of your introduction with the secondary information—save the details for the body of your research paper, which comes next.
The body contains the bulk of your research paper. Unlike essays , research papers usually divide the body into sections with separate headers to facilitate browsing and scanning. Use the divisions in your outline as a guide.
Follow along your outline and go paragraph by paragraph. Because this is just the first draft, don’t worry about getting each word perfect . Later you’ll be able to revise and fine-tune your writing, but for now focus simply on saying everything that needs to be said. In other words, it’s OK to make mistakes since you’ll go back later to correct them.
One of the most common problems with writing long works like research papers is connecting paragraphs to each other. The longer your writing is, the harder it is to tie everything together smoothly. Use transition sentences to improve the flow of your paper, especially for the first and last sentences in a paragraph.
Even after the body is written, you still need to know how to write a conclusion for a research paper. Just like an essay conclusion , your research paper conclusion should restate your thesis , reiterate your main evidence , and summarize your findings in a way that’s easy to understand.
Don’t add any new information in your conclusion, but feel free to say your own personal perspective or interpretation if it helps the reader understand the big picture.
8 Cite your sources correctly
Citations are part of what sets research papers apart from more casual nonfiction like personal essays . Citing your sources both validates your data and also links your research paper to the greater scientific community. Because of their importance, citations must follow precise formatting rules . . . problem is, there’s more than one set of rules!
You need to check with the assignment to see which formatting style is required. Typically, academic research papers follow one of two formatting styles for citing sources:
- MLA (Modern Language Association)
- APA (American Psychological Association)
The links above explain the specific formatting guidelines for each style, along with an automatic citation generator to help you get started.
In addition to MLA and APA styles, you occasionally see requirements for CMOS (The Chicago Manual of Style), AMA (American Medical Association) and IEEE (Institute of Electrical and Electronics Engineers).
Citations may seem confusing at first with all their rules and specific information. However, once you get the hang of them, you’ll be able to properly cite your sources without even thinking about it. Keep in mind that each formatting style has specific guidelines for citing just about any kind of source, including photos , websites , speeches , and YouTube videos .
9 Edit and proofread
Last but not least, you want to go through your research paper to correct all the mistakes by proofreading . We recommend going over it twice: once for structural issues such as adding/deleting parts or rearranging paragraphs and once for word choice, grammatical, and spelling mistakes. Doing two different editing sessions helps you focus on one area at a time instead of doing them both at once.
To help you catch everything, here’s a quick checklist to keep in mind while you edit:
Structural edit:
- Is your thesis statement clear and concise?
- Is your paper well-organized, and does it flow from beginning to end with logical transitions?
- Do your ideas follow a logical sequence in each paragraph?
- Have you used concrete details and facts and avoided generalizations?
- Do your arguments support and prove your thesis?
- Have you avoided repetition?
- Are your sources properly cited?
- Have you checked for accidental plagiarism?
Word choice, grammar, and spelling edit:
- Is your language clear and specific?
- Do your sentences flow smoothly and clearly?
- Have you avoided filler words and phrases ?
- Have you checked for proper grammar, spelling, and punctuation?
Some people find it useful to read their paper out loud to catch problems they might miss when reading in their head. Another solution is to have someone else read your paper and point out areas for improvement and/or technical mistakes.
Revising is a separate skill from writing, and being good at one doesn’t necessarily make you good at the other. If you want to improve your revision skills, read our guide on self-editing , which includes a more complete checklist and advanced tips on improving your revisions.
Technical issues like grammatical mistakes and misspelled words can be handled effortlessly if you use a spellchecker with your word processor, or even better, a digital writing assistant that also suggests improvements for word choice and tone, like Grammarly (we explain more in the Tools and resources section below).

Quantum computers hold the promise of being able to quickly solve extremely complex problems that might take the world’s most powerful supercomputer decades to crack.
But achieving that performance involves building a system with millions of interconnected building blocks called qubits. Making and controlling so many qubits in a hardware architecture is an enormous challenge that scientists around the world are striving to meet.
Toward this goal, researchers at MIT and MITRE have demonstrated a scalable, modular hardware platform that integrates thousands of interconnected qubits onto a customized integrated circuit. This “quantum-system-on-chip” (QSoC) architecture enables the researchers to precisely tune and control a dense array of qubits. Multiple chips could be connected using optical networking to create a large-scale quantum communication network.
By tuning qubits across 11 frequency channels, this QSoC architecture allows for a new proposed protocol of “entanglement multiplexing” for large-scale quantum computing.
The team spent years perfecting an intricate process for manufacturing two-dimensional arrays of atom-sized qubit microchiplets and transferring thousands of them onto a carefully prepared complementary metal-oxide semiconductor (CMOS) chip. This transfer can be performed in a single step.
“We will need a large number of qubits, and great control over them, to really leverage the power of a quantum system and make it useful. We are proposing a brand new architecture and a fabrication technology that can support the scalability requirements of a hardware system for a quantum computer,” says Linsen Li, an electrical engineering and computer science (EECS) graduate student and lead author of a paper on this architecture.
Li’s co-authors include Ruonan Han, an associate professor in EECS, leader of the Terahertz Integrated Electronics Group, and member of the Research Laboratory of Electronics (RLE); senior author Dirk Englund, professor of EECS, principal investigator of the Quantum Photonics and Artificial Intelligence Group and of RLE; as well as others at MIT, Cornell University, the Delft Institute of Technology, the U.S. Army Research Laboratory, and the MITRE Corporation. The paper appears today in Nature .
Diamond microchiplets
While there are many types of qubits, the researchers chose to use diamond color centers because of their scalability advantages. They previously used such qubits to produce integrated quantum chips with photonic circuitry.
Qubits made from diamond color centers are “artificial atoms” that carry quantum information. Because diamond color centers are solid-state systems, the qubit manufacturing is compatible with modern semiconductor fabrication processes. They are also compact and have relatively long coherence times, which refers to the amount of time a qubit’s state remains stable, due to the clean environment provided by the diamond material.
In addition, diamond color centers have photonic interfaces which allows them to be remotely entangled, or connected, with other qubits that aren’t adjacent to them.
“The conventional assumption in the field is that the inhomogeneity of the diamond color center is a drawback compared to identical quantum memory like ions and neutral atoms. However, we turn this challenge into an advantage by embracing the diversity of the artificial atoms: Each atom has its own spectral frequency. This allows us to communicate with individual atoms by voltage tuning them into resonance with a laser, much like tuning the dial on a tiny radio,” says Englund.
This is especially difficult because the researchers must achieve this at a large scale to compensate for the qubit inhomogeneity in a large system.
To communicate across qubits, they need to have multiple such “quantum radios” dialed into the same channel. Achieving this condition becomes near-certain when scaling to thousands of qubits. To this end, the researchers surmounted that challenge by integrating a large array of diamond color center qubits onto a CMOS chip which provides the control dials. The chip can be incorporated with built-in digital logic that rapidly and automatically reconfigures the voltages, enabling the qubits to reach full connectivity.
“This compensates for the in-homogenous nature of the system. With the CMOS platform, we can quickly and dynamically tune all the qubit frequencies,” Li explains.
Lock-and-release fabrication
To build this QSoC, the researchers developed a fabrication process to transfer diamond color center “microchiplets” onto a CMOS backplane at a large scale.
They started by fabricating an array of diamond color center microchiplets from a solid block of diamond. They also designed and fabricated nanoscale optical antennas that enable more efficient collection of the photons emitted by these color center qubits in free space.
Then, they designed and mapped out the chip from the semiconductor foundry. Working in the MIT.nano cleanroom, they post-processed a CMOS chip to add microscale sockets that match up with the diamond microchiplet array.
They built an in-house transfer setup in the lab and applied a lock-and-release process to integrate the two layers by locking the diamond microchiplets into the sockets on the CMOS chip. Since the diamond microchiplets are weakly bonded to the diamond surface, when they release the bulk diamond horizontally, the microchiplets stay in the sockets.
“Because we can control the fabrication of both the diamond and the CMOS chip, we can make a complementary pattern. In this way, we can transfer thousands of diamond chiplets into their corresponding sockets all at the same time,” Li says.
The researchers demonstrated a 500-micron by 500-micron area transfer for an array with 1,024 diamond nanoantennas, but they could use larger diamond arrays and a larger CMOS chip to further scale up the system. In fact, they found that with more qubits, tuning the frequencies actually requires less voltage for this architecture.
“In this case, if you have more qubits, our architecture will work even better,” Li says.
The team tested many nanostructures before they determined the ideal microchiplet array for the lock-and-release process. However, making quantum microchiplets is no easy task, and the process took years to perfect.
“We have iterated and developed the recipe to fabricate these diamond nanostructures in MIT cleanroom, but it is a very complicated process. It took 19 steps of nanofabrication to get the diamond quantum microchiplets, and the steps were not straightforward,” he adds.
Alongside their QSoC, the researchers developed an approach to characterize the system and measure its performance on a large scale. To do this, they built a custom cryo-optical metrology setup.
Using this technique, they demonstrated an entire chip with over 4,000 qubits that could be tuned to the same frequency while maintaining their spin and optical properties. They also built a digital twin simulation that connects the experiment with digitized modeling, which helps them understand the root causes of the observed phenomenon and determine how to efficiently implement the architecture.
In the future, the researchers could boost the performance of their system by refining the materials they used to make qubits or developing more precise control processes. They could also apply this architecture to other solid-state quantum systems.

Prompt engineering is a relatively new discipline for developing and optimizing prompts to efficiently use language models (LMs) for a wide variety of applications and research topics. Prompt engineering skills help to better understand the capabilities and limitations of large language models (LLMs). Researchers use prompt engineering to improve the capacity of LLMs on a wide range of common and complex tasks such as question answering and arithmetic reasoning. Developers use prompt engineering to design robust and effective prompting techniques that interface with LLMs and other tools.
